Output 673561436eab55539051c35b35a13776b69f6c11fef7e002e88eb1144ac5422a:1

value
3872575
script pubkey
OP_0 OP_PUSHBYTES_20 9cfe87d5a27b5e6bda43ea35705bb7fba45aa59e
address
bc1qnnlg04dz0d0xhkjrag6hqkahlwj94fv7ws7us4
transaction
673561436eab55539051c35b35a13776b69f6c11fef7e002e88eb1144ac5422a
confirmations
222983
spent
true